I just received this today; the new LoS deck;
click!
It's such an eccentric, expressive little deck. Superb artwork; endearing but not silly. There's so much to look at in the cards - funny little flying creatures and leaping shapes and strange vegetation - and then these animals with their huge, moonish, curvaceous faces and doleful eyes. So touching without being twee. Lots to look at and so much stuff you don't see at first glance.
It is very RWS. LoS sometimes deviate from the RWS norm but this is very RWS. There isn't a single card that isn't recognisably RWS. Anyone who likes reading the RWS will read effortlessly with this. It's a bit like a Magical Forest for grown ups. I love the sharpness and precision of line and the rich colouring.
All the suits have a different animal family. The Wands are funny little gazelle-like creatures, Cups are dogs, Pentacles are birds and Swords are monkeys.
A very enchanting little deck. No multilingual titles, discreet suit symbols and numbers on the cards, roman numerals alone on the majors. I like it a lot.
(Oh and of course there's a Happy Squirrel card which I just put straight back in the box. I don't much go for these gimmicks...)
